Position Summary
The Dental Hygienist works in collaboration with a dental team to provide dental care and education to patients. The Dental Hygienist will utilize interpersonal skills to motivate and partner with patients in maintaining oral health wellness and prevent oral disease.

Essential Position Functions

  • Apply the dental hygiene process of care (Assessment, Dental Hygiene Diagnosis, Planning, Implementation and Evaluation) as a framework for care delivery.
  • Gather accurate patient data for systemic and oral comprehensive assessment.

But Not Limited To

  • Review of medical, dental and social history
  • Take and/or update blood pressure
  • Perform extra-oral and intra-oral exams
  • Chart and record dental and periodontal findings
  • Conduct risk assessment through patient interviewing
  • Expose and evaluate diagnostic radiographs
  • Document assessments findings in Electronic Dental Records (EDR) system.

Education And Experience
Requires graduation from an accredited dental hygiene program. Bachelor’s degree preferred.

Licenses, Certifications and Registrations

  • Current BLS certification required.
  • Current dental hygiene license in good standing
  • Local anesthesia endorsement; required.
  • N2O permit; required and kept current.
